WebVary your protein sources. Certain meats and seafood are higher in uric acid, but if you eat a wide range and stay away from the worst offenders listed above, you’ll do all right. Enjoy fruits and vegetables. Most are low in purines, but even the ones that are higher have not been shown to affect gout symptoms. Limit or avoid sugar-sweetened foods such as … WebGout attacks are very painful and can happen suddenly, often overnight. During a gout attack, symptoms in your affected joints may include: Intense pain. Discoloration or redness. Stiffness. Swelling. Tenderness, even to a light touch (like a bedsheet covering your affected joint). Warmth, or a feeling like the joint is “on fire.”.
